Adding Code Module to Workbook
Hi in office 97 I was able to use code in a master
workbook to add a code module with code to a workbook created by this workbook, but we have now changed to xp and this function falls over can someone tell me if this can still be done in xp. Charles |
Adding Code Module to Workbook
Hello,
In XP, we have to change the security setting. From main tool bar, Tools Macro security. At the second tab, press Alt + V key. Sorry I don't have an English version, but the caption would be something like this..(Trust access to a VBA project) --- Message posted from http://www.ExcelForum.com/ |
